1. Sync Music Library

INSTRUCTIONS ON HOW TO SYNC MUSIC LIBRARY FOR SOUNDBAR

Syncing your library keeps the library content available to you up-to-date. If, for example, you you add or rename tracks, the library will need to sync before you can browse or search the new or modified content in the app.

Are you using a Mac computer running macOS 10.15 (Catalina) or later?

YES, 

iTunes libraries are not supported as of macOS 10.15 (Catalina)

With macOS 10.15 or later, iTunes is no longer included in macOS. Existing SoundTouch iTunes music libraries created on an older macOS version will still be accessible on computers that were upgraded to in macOS 10.15; however, the content of that library cannot be updated or synced.

 

NO, Syncing a stored music library:

Syncing happens automatically in the SoundTouch app. Additions or changes made to content in your library will appear in the SoundTouch app within 15 minutes of the change. If necessary, you can manually sync the library.

Manually sync the Music Library:

  1. Right-click the SoundTouch icon in the system tray (Windows) or menu bar (Mac)
  2. Select Sync Music Library

Sync a NAS Drive Library

  1. Determine if the NAS drive has a re-index, re-scan or similarly-labeled feature. If it does, re-index the folder containing the library
